logo

Sistema de inicio de sesión PHP MySQL

En este tema, aprenderemos cómo crear un sistema de inicio de sesión PHP MySQL con la ayuda de PHP y la base de datos MySQL. Se dan algunos pasos para crear un sistema de inicio de sesión con una base de datos MySQL.

Antes de crear el sistema de inicio de sesión, primero debemos conocer los requisitos previos para crear el módulo de inicio de sesión.

Requisitos

  • Debemos tener conocimientos de HTML, CSS, PHP y MySQL para crear el sistema de inicio de sesión.
  • Editor de texto: para escribir el código. Podemos utilizar cualquier editor de texto como Notepad, Notepad++, Dreamweaver, etc.
  • XAMPP - XAMPP es un software multiplataforma, que significa servidor Apache multiplataforma (X) (A), MySQL (M), PHP (P), Perl (P). XAMPP es un paquete de software completo, por lo que no necesitamos instalarlos todos por separado.

Configuración del entorno

Ahora necesitamos iniciar el servidor web y crear los archivos para el sistema de inicio de sesión. A continuación se detallan algunos pasos para configurar el entorno.

  • Abra el Panel de control de XAMPP.
  • Inicie el servidor Apache haciendo clic en el botón Inicio.
  • Inicie MySQL haciendo clic en el botón Inicio.
  • Cree todos los archivos necesarios para iniciar sesión.
  • Cree una tabla de inicio de sesión en la base de datos usando phpMyAdmin en XAMPP.

Ahora crearemos aquí cuatro archivos para el sistema de inicio de sesión.

    índice.html -Este archivo se crea para la vista GUI de la página de inicio de sesión y la validación de campos vacíos.estilo.css -Este archivo se crea para una vista atractiva del formulario de inicio de sesión.conexión.php -El archivo de conexión contiene el código de conexión para la conectividad de la base de datos.autenticación.php -Este archivo valida los datos del formulario con la base de datos enviada por el usuario.

Guarde todos estos archivos en la carpeta htdocs dentro de la carpeta de instalación de Xampp. La descripción detallada y el código de estos archivos se analizan a continuación.

índice.html

Primero, debemos diseñar el formulario de inicio de sesión para que el usuario del sitio web interactúe con él. Este formulario de inicio de sesión se crea usando html y también contiene el campo vacío de validación, que está escrito en JavaScript. El código para el archivo index.html se proporciona a continuación:

 PHP login system // insert style.css file inside index.html '; } ?> 

¿Cómo ejecutar el formulario de inicio de sesión?

  • Para ejecutar el formulario de inicio de sesión, abra el panel de control de xampp y ejecute el servidor Apache y PHP.
  • Ahora, escriba localhost/xampp/nombre de carpeta/nombre de archivo en el navegador y presione la tecla Enter.
  • Toda la configuración está hecha ahora. Ingrese el nombre de usuario y la contraseña en el formulario de inicio de sesión y haga clic en el botón de inicio de sesión.
Sistema de inicio de sesión PHP MySQL
  • Aquí, hemos insertado un nombre de usuario incorrecto, por lo que el usuario no puede iniciar sesión y se producirá un error de inicio de sesión fallido.

Producción:

Sistema de inicio de sesión PHP MySQL
  • Ahora, proporcionaremos el valor correcto en el nombre de usuario y la contraseña. Entonces, el usuario iniciará sesión exitosamente. Consulte el siguiente ejemplo.
Sistema de inicio de sesión PHP MySQL

Producción

Sistema de inicio de sesión PHP MySQL